Showing support for 2010

In a show of support and positivity for the 2010 Soccer World Cup, Lowe Bull recently designed a proactive advertisement for Metropolitan, intended to inspire South Africans to work together and make a success of the event. Metropolitan sponsors the under-19 Football League.

"Metropolitan is a truly African brand," comments Kirk Gainsford, Lowe Bull Cape Town's art director on the ad. "They believe that if one person achieves we all achieve. That's their vision. And we really brought it to life in this campaign.

"The idea was to create a positive outlook on South Africa, and 2010 - they wanted to get behind people and inspire South Africans of all walks of life to pull together to make it work."

The ad was created by the same illustrator who has drawn Metropolitan's other current adverts, and features a host of 'characters', hoisting a banner that reads, "Together we can", all amalgamated into the shape of the World Cup trophy.

Inspiring text below the picture encourages an attitude of working together for success. "If you look at the ad, all kinds of people are featured, underlining the notion that we all have an important role to play," says Gainsford.

"It's a fun, fresh look for a financial institution," he adds, "and I think its beauty lies in the fact that it's very simple, very accessible communication. And it's been a tremendous privilege to work with a financial institution on communication that genuinely has a soul."
